What a great little park, best city park we have been in. We chose one of the full hookup sites w/cable TV, those will stay the driest during the heavy rainstorms. Very nice, clean and tiled bath house. 1 minute showers with lukewarm water, BUT you get clean and they are really well maintained. There isn't an office, but someone from the city comes by every day even on weekends or you can drop the money in the slot. There is a very nice park adjacant to the RV area. We would stay here again. BTW: 1st come 1st served cash or checks only. We camped here in a Fifth Wheel.

The spaces with full hookup are short, only a few will accommodate a 40 ft motorhome. The restrooms are clean and in good condition. There is a restaurant, a Dairy Queen, and a historical museum within walking distance. We camped here in a Motorhome.

This is a beautiful campground that is located on the outskirts of the town. The campground is always kept clean and the washrooms restrooms are kept spotless. There are a couple of spots in the campground where you can get a beautiful view of the river that runs past the campground. The town is small so you can easily get around on bikes. We have been going here for nearly 10 years and would not change a thing. Most of the people that camp in the campground have been going there for years also. Everyone is very friendly and all of the campers help keep the park clean. The campground is easy to navigate with a large rig as many 45 foot motorhomes have very few problems. The town is very friendly and accommodating to RV'ers. The streets in the town are easy to navigate so getting around is not a problem. We camped here in a Motorhome.
